    Default ‘Invisible’ lines in Revit

    Hi there
    What is the procedure when hiding a join between two objects? i.e. The line created between a floor slab and a wall? (See attached) Is there a way to draw a model line that is ‘invisible’ which then hides this joint?

    Default Re: ‘Invisible’ lines in Revit

    You can try using the "join geometry" command on the toolbars. The other option would be to use the "linework" tool and apply invisible lines to the edges. This option is view spscific while the "join geometry" option will fix the issue in all view where you see the problem.

    Unfortunately stairs cannot be joined to other geometry. This has been a wish list item for some years now. There is no solution that will be applied to all views. Linework is probably your best choice.
